2404 W. Clifton is an 1886 brick two-family building designed in the French Revival style. It was originally built for the son of Christian Moerlein, of Cincinnati brewing fame. The building is 2 blocks from UC, close to Nippert stadium and McMillan, and is on a bus line. The property features free off-street parking, large bedrooms and living rooms, and modern mechanical systems and HVAC. It also has new flooring (2020), exposed brick, highlighted historic architectural features, and newer thermopane windows.
